Water Damage Restoration Cost in Barnesville, GA
The cost of water damage restoration in Barnesville, GA can vary based on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on our experience and can vary depending on the specifics of your situation. Our team will provide a detailed estimate after assessing the damage.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area, water type, and equipment needed.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area, equipment needed, and duration of the process. |
| Sanitizing and Disinfecting | $500 – $2,000 | The size of the affected area and the type of equipment needed. |
| Reconstruction and Rep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| The extent of the damage, materials needed, and labor costs. |
| Assessment and Planning | $100 – $500 | The complexity of the job and the expertise required. |
| Equipment Rental and Supplies | $500 – $2,000 | The type and quantity of equipment and supplies needed. |

Q: How do I prevent water damage in the future?
A: To prevent water damage, ensure your home is properly maintained, including regular inspections of pipes, appliances, and roofing. Keep an eye out for signs of water damage, such as leaks, stains, or musty odors, and address them quickly. Consider investing in a water detection system to alert you to potential issues.
